Ribbed metal siding repair services focus on restoring the appearance and functionality of metal siding that features a distinctive ribbed or corrugated pattern. Over time, exposure to weather elements such as rain, snow, and wind can cause metal siding to develop issues like rust, corrosion, dents, or warping. Repair services typically involve inspecting the damaged areas, removing rust or corrosion, and replacing or patching sections of siding to ensure the material maintains its protective qualities and visual appeal. This process helps extend the lifespan of the siding and prevents further damage to the underlying structure.

Many problems that lead property owners to seek ribbed metal siding repairs are related to weather-related wear and tear. Common issues include rust spots, holes, dents from impacts, or panels that have become loose or warped due to temperature fluctuations. If left unaddressed, these problems can lead to water infiltration, increased energy costs, and further structural deterioration. Repair services aim to fix these issues efficiently, restoring the siding’s integrity and preventing more costly repairs down the line. Homeowners often consider siding repair when noticing visible damage or signs of deterioration on their exterior walls.

Properties that typically use ribbed metal siding include residential homes, especially those with a modern or industrial aesthetic, as well as commercial buildings, barns, and storage facilities. Metal siding is valued for its durability, low maintenance, and resistance to pests and rot. However, despite its resilience, it is still susceptible to damage over time. The overview below groups typical Ribbed Metal Siding Repair projects into broad ranges so you can see how smaller, mid-sized, and larger jobs often compare in Springfield, OH.

In many markets, a large share of routine jobs stays in the lower and middle ranges, while only a smaller percentage of projects moves into the highest bands when the work is more complex or site conditions are harder than average.

Smaller Repairs - Typical costs for minor ribbed metal siding repairs in Springfield, OH often range from $250 to $600. Many routine patching or panel replacement projects fall within this middle range, depending on the extent of damage.

Moderate Repairs - More involved repairs, such as replacing multiple panels or addressing underlying issues, generally cost between $600 and $1,500. Larger, more complex jobs in this category are less common but can sometimes reach higher amounts.

Full Panel Replacement - Replacing entire sections of ribbed metal siding usually falls between $1,500 and $3,500. This is a typical range for complete panel swaps on residential or small commercial buildings, though costs can vary based on size and material.

Complete Siding Overhaul - Full siding replacement or major renovations in Springfield can range from $3,500 to over $8,000. Larger projects with extensive scope or custom features tend to push into the higher end of this range, while simpler jobs are often at the lower end.

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.

What types of damage can be repaired on ribbed metal siding? Local contractors can address issues such as dents, corrosion, loose panels, and minor structural damage to restore the siding's appearance and integrity.

How do professionals handle rust or corrosion on ribbed metal siding? Service providers typically clean affected areas, remove rust, and apply protective coatings or patches to prevent further deterioration.

Can damaged ribbed metal siding be replaced completely? Yes, experienced contractors can replace sections or entire panels of siding to ensure a uniform look and proper function.

What methods are used to fix loose or misaligned ribbed metal panels? Local pros often re-secure or realign panels using appropriate fasteners and techniques to ensure stability and proper alignment.

Are repairs to ribbed metal siding suitable for all types of metal? Most repair services are equipped to handle common metals like steel and aluminum, but it's best to consult with local contractors about specific material needs.
